Peter K - Mar 25, 2008 2:06 pm Date Climbed: Mar 15, 2008
Route Climbed: Northeast Face
Ski toured up from Krippenbrunn (1.630m) via Simony hut and the Hallstätter glacier to the ski depot below the NE face (app 5 hours). The NE couloir is a short & nice 45° B/C II- mixed climb (100m, 30 min). 1:45 hours ski descent back to Krippenbrunn.

Route Climbed: Halstatt-Wiesberghaus-Dachstein Date Climbed: 11 May 2002
May is not the best time of year for this , there is a bit too much of melting snow on the way to the Wiesberghaus , so we were constantly falling into hidden holes , but fortunately next day was quite cold and the way up to the summit was stable.
The worst thing was that there are too many unexperienced climbers and they are blocking the way up , and , what is even worse , down. The storm was coming and we were forced to stay on the summit for about two hours , because some group was going really slow , even damaging our ropes with crampons.
